Dear Anastasius Foch,

From where I left off last time, the evening of Monday the 20th was well along to being the morning of the next, but there was time left to do many things.
Spydr met Jiovonazo that evening for dinner, conversation, and then some partying inside Star City to conclude things. At the Vila, a Halloweener by the name of Chet stoped by to see Kid Stealth but had to settle for a message with Shark.
Around midnight, she received a call from Kid Stealth, who was with Kazure, providing extra security at her bar. He informed them that the Arasaka forensics teams had missed a body in the dumpster behind The Web. Spydr found this interesting so droped what she was doing and headed for the Web.
When she arrived, Kid Stealth was standing beside the dumpster wearing his usual trench coat. Spydr and Kid began to examine the body by climbing into the dumpster. The Modus Operandi looked the same as the one on one of Spydr's bouncers. In fact, it was the bouncer that Ariel first controlled to beat down Kazure, who at the time looked like Karie. During the examination of the body, Kid Stealth heard a noise from back down the alley and gave chase. Spydr tore the side of her dress to follow, though she knew she can never keep up with the Murder Machine. Seconds later, Kid had a scrawney, deshevled looking fellow pinned to the wall, up off his feat, by the collar. Spydr got there in time to tell Kid not to kill him.
The captured individual turns out to be a stool pigeon for Arasaka. With Arasaka playing a larger and larger point of annoyance in their lives they decide to take proactive measures. By dressing Kazure up as the bum, which is easy enough for him, as he is a living disguise kit. Additional information that Spydr managed to get out of the bum provided an Arasaka car, which pulled up out front to pick up the agent. The bum, of course is kept locked up while Kazure goes off to the meeting. He found himself on a plane to Chicago, and with a meeting scheduled in the morning. He spent the night in a nice hotel, and then woke in the morning.

Back in MSP, things had calmed down and everyone sacked out for the night. Upon arival of dawn, Shark caught Zona on her way out the door, and arranged lunch again for shortly after noon. Spydr meanwhile went in to the good Doctor Baelfire, to get her operation for Hyper-Vision. Shark described the following conversation as funny or suspicious because he was talking to Kazure, but does not think it was Kazure. He hypothesizes it was either an AI or a voice over of the conversation in real time. Despite that, Kazure did call and asked some advice and suggestions on dealing with Arasaka. Shark advises him not to deal with any corporation but Kazure does. They then end the conversation, and Kazure goes back to making some deal with Arasaka.

When Kazure arrives back in MSP that afternoon, he calls Spydr at the Web to set up a meeting. When he arrives he saw, painted on the wall, in luminiscent UV paint, 'This is your last chance.' This set off his alarms, so he began to look for trouble. Kazure notified Shark and Kid Stealth, both of whom arm up and prepare for a big shoot out. Inside Spydr knew something was up but not any more than that. As Kazure got there and entered the bar, a strange feeling comes over him that something is not right. As he approached Spydr in the center of the Bar it got worse. Outside Kid Stealth had taken up a position on a roof-top where he could keep an eye on the front door. Shark meanwhile went inside to take up a seat at the bar.

Spydr continued to talk with Kazure and other patrons of the bar when Kid Stealth called Shark to inform him that the UM guy is outside in line. Shark thought about his options for a split second: Kid on the roof with a high powered rifle, UM guy in line defenseless, and then made a decision. 'Take him out,' he says to Kid and a fraction of a second later, the whump of a fifty-caliber slug hitting the masonry of the Web was heard. No gunshot, no scream of the wounded, only the impact of the bullet after it passed through the vital organs of UM guy's chest.

At the sound of the impact, Spydr headed outside to see her line of patrons scattering, blood spreading from the massive wound, and a man backing up across the street. Kazure was outside with her, and Shark, a few seconds behind. Kid Stealth noticed some red laser targeting dots appear on Kazure's head, and informed him of such, but Kazure chose to stay out in the street. The one person backing up across the street was apparently a friend of UM guy because he neither scattered with the rest of the crowd, nor did he attack right away. Spydr began to walk out in the street after him, and soon drew her needle gun on him. This proved ineffective in stopping the slow withdrawl of the man. He was heading back towards an alley on the far side of the street.
To Shark, things appeared to be increasing in risk exponentially with no reward in sight. So he headed out into the street just as the explosions started. Rolling blasts echoed throughout the area and some sound devistatingly close. Without a thought Shark dashed out into the street to grab Spydr, because he knows explosions and fragmentation are not pleasant on the frailities of the unaugmented. Spydr had fallen to her knees and the Arasaka guy kept backing up. Shark tried to communicate with Kid, but all radio/cell phone communication was blacked out. Spydr then began to scream in the high pitched, child like tones that elicit protective behaviors out of the male persuasion. This served our ancestors and it served Spydr. Shark presumed Arasaka, and thus the man infont of him were somehow responsible for the pain being inflicted on Spydr; so he shot him. The 11mm slugs had hardly blows out both of the man's knees when they were joined by Kid's 12.7mm slugs, which turned his chest into a big blob of goo. Shark then kneeled down to grab Spydr. Bleeding from the eyes, nose, mouth, and ears was evident. A small puddle could be seen beneath her head as she was on her hands and kneed spewing blood out of her face. Her screaming intensified for a second as he took hold of her around the upper torso and heaved her up onto his chest.
He began to make his way to the far side of the street for cover, when her yelling subsided for a second. There are few things that bother Shark as much as not being able to help his friends when they need it the most. Spydr was surely his friend, and she seemed to need help pretty badly then. Shark would have traded damn near anything to know what her problem was. Then her yelling stopped long enough for her to tell him to leave her for Arasaka; she was the only one they wanted. Then the shouting started again and she wrapped her arms around him with an amazing strength. He had no intention of leaving her for anyone in this condition, much less 'Those Bastards at Arasaka,' unless it was over his dead body, as he said later.
Spydr described the pain to me much later, and said it was akin to having your head full of long tapeworms, and all of them swirling around and wiggling at one.
Kid Stealth had decided to change positions after firing twice from one, in a wise application of his trade craft. As he moved down the length of the building, and to the edge, he noticed an Arasaka Security van, with a team of eight Solo's stacked up outside. He didn't know what they were there for, but he did know that the one guy had tried to lure Spydr in their direction. Therefore he decided he would destory them. Therefore he reached down for the dozen grenades he traditionally carries.
Kazure had the same idea at about that time. He headed for the alley that the one guy had been backing up towards. He rounded the corner by jumping up and swinging around. Unfortunately he was greeted by the barrels of eight heavy assault carbines and three of their slugs mangled his right arm, left leg, and gut. This was a moment before Kid had released his grenades, which Kazure now saw falling. Kazure had a milisecond to hold on to the corner from which he was swinging and reverse it. This took him out of the fragmentation blast, but the concussion threw him back out into the street. When he landed, he got his head blown off by the snipers that had kept the red dots on him.
Inside the building, Spydr had quieted down, and found herself sittting on a comfortable couch in the furniture store. Shark made three quick slices through the wall for a get away hatch when she stood up. He turned and his concern must have been obvious, but she seemed able, so he proceeded through infront of her. She donned her Intruder Suit, cloaked, and took Shark's hand as he helped her through the hole. Then both moved up to the front of the store where the action was taking place. Both heard the explosions at about this time, but didn't know what they were related too. Then they saw Kazure's body hurled back, headless, and bullet ridden into nearly the center of the street.

From down the street, a large pickup with what looked like a fishing rig in back was speeding towards Kazure's body. Shark stood, took aim, and let loose with a long controlled burst. The lead destroyed the rear axle, rear tire, riddled the bed with holes, airiated the driver compartment (and driver), then finally destroyed the engine and set fire to the everything in front of the firewall. The man in back had avoided all the shots, as well as shots from Kid up on the roof, and sprung to his feet and landed in the road as it started to roll. Shark was unable to hit him at all as he ran like a gazelle to the opposite side of the street. Spydr dashed out to her Audi sports car and gave chase, but within a minute she was back empty-handed. What unnerved all of them was the degree to which the man in back had mimiced the abilities (at least physically) of Kazure in his Horid-form.

As things quieted down, Shark and Kid began to clean up the bodies and load them into the back of Shark's suburban for disposal in the burbs. The UM guy and the Arasaka individual that were trying to back away were also loaded up for disposal. Around now, I showed up with Zona, Zig, Zag, and two members of a local gang. I used Black Ops Cover Up #1: This has been the set of a new movie. Here are tickets to opening day. Smile for the flashy red camera. It is far and away my favorite.

Two final notes:
While Kid and Shark are disposing of the bodies, they see one face down in the street as they drove by. Shark and Kid head back to investigate and when they roll it over, they see it as Ash Winters. This strikes them as odd, because Spydr had a meeting with him this morning, but he has clearly been dead twenty-four hours. They call her and I to inform us of this.
Kazure wakes up. He cannot feel the right side of his body, nor his head, but he does feel small fine fingers working on patching him up. He expresses himself through what he knows in a CRT. Words are typed into a keyboard that is plugged into him.

I will leave it at that for now.
